HP&A Information
Register the day of the ride: Ride-day registration opens at Traphill Elementary School in Traphill, N.C. at 7:00 a.m. Saturday, July 26th, 2008. For logistical and safety reasons, the ride is limited to 300 registered riders. Pre-registration is strongly encouraged.
 Registration fee is $25. Your registration fee includes rest stops, ham-dispatched support, event timing, a 2008 Hurt, Pain & Agony T-shirt, HP&A logo bike water bottle and BBQ baby back ribs with all the trimmings, catered by Sagebrush Steakhouse of Wilkesboro. Subway sandwiches will also be available.
 An Hurt Pain & Agony commemorative jersey will be available. Details coming soon.
 Four rest stops will be provided, staffed by members of the Brushy Mountain Cyclists Club. Portable latrines will be available at the Fox Hunters Paradise, Glade Creek School and Blue Ridge Parkway/Vestal Road rest stops.
 Three SAG vehicles will patrol the HP&A route to offer assistance as needed.
  100% of your registration fee will benefit the American Cancer Society's Relay for Life campaign. Ride expenses have been covered by our generous sponsors (listed at left).
 Restrooms and a shaded picnic area are available at the start/finish, courtesy of Traphill Elementary School.
 Hot showers are available at Traphill Volunteer Fire Department, located less than a mile from the start/finish.
